Pour the sauce mixture over the chicken thighs, ensuring they are well coated.
Cover the slow cooker and cook on low for 4-5 hours, or until the chicken is tender and cooked through.
Once cooked, stir the chicken in the sauce to ensure it’s fully coated before serving.
Variations & Tips
For a bit of heat, add a teaspoon of crushed red pepper flakes to the sauce mixture. If you prefer a thicker sauce, remove the chicken once cooked and transfer the sauce to a saucepan. Simmer on medium heat until it reduces to your desired consistency. You can also add sliced onions or bell peppers to the slow cooker for extra flavor and texture. For a gluten-free version, make sure to use a gluten-free teriyaki sauce.
